Modern Point of Sale (POS) systems modernize the payment process, offering a range of tools to improve efficiency and customer experience. Contemporary systems integrate with various payment gateways, allowing businesses to handle a wide array of payment methods, including credit cards, debit cards, mobile wallets, and even cryptocurrencies. This eliminates the need for individual terminals, streamlining transactions and accelerating checkout times.
Moreover, modern POS systems often include advanced features such as inventory management, customer relationship management (CRM), and sales analytics, providing businesses with valuable insights to optimize their operations.

Maximize Your Sales: Choosing the Right Credit Card Machine
Running a successful business usually hinges on having the right tools in place. One crucial tool for any vendor is a reliable and efficient credit card machine. A subpar credit card machine can lead to delays at checkout, ultimately impacting your sales and customer satisfaction.
Before you purchase a credit card machine, it's essential to carefully consider your specific needs. Aspects such as the volume of transactions you process daily, the type of business you operate, and your budget will all play in determining the best option for you.
- Evaluate transaction processing fees: Different machines have different fee structures, so compare them carefully to find the most cost-effective option.
- Prioritize features that align with your business needs. Do you need a wireless solution? What about contactless payment options?
- Investigate different brands and models to find one with a reliable reputation.
By taking the time to research your options, you can choose a credit card machine that streamlines your sales process and helps your business succeed.
Navigating Credit Card Processing Costs: A Guide to Seamless Transactions
When conducting business online or in-person, accepting credit cards is essential for growth and convenience. However, understanding transaction processing charges is crucial for maintaining profitability. These fees are a percentage of each transaction plus a fixed amount, charged by payment processors to facilitate secure and reliable credit card payments. Multiple factors influence these costs, including the type of business, average transaction volume, and the chosen processor.
- Consider your business niche to determine typical processing fees.
- Negotiate with processors for competitive rates.
- Employ strategies to lower your fee burden, such as offering discounts for cash payments or implementing a minimum purchase amount.
By thoroughly researching these factors, you can enhance profitability and ensure smooth, seamless transactions for both your business and your customers.
Emerging trends in retail : Integrated POS and Mobile Payment Options
In the evolving landscape of commerce, retailers are constantly implementing new ways to enhance the customer experience. One prominent trend shaping the future of retail is the implementation of integrated point-of-sale (POS) systems and mobile payment options. This convergence allows retailers to provide a seamless and efficient checkout process, boosting customer loyalty.
A key advantage of integrated POS and mobile payment solutions is their ability to enable contactless payments. This has become increasingly relevant in the post-pandemic era, as consumers prioritize well-being. Mobile payment platforms like Apple Pay and Google Pay offer a protected and seamless checkout experience, minimizing wait times and improving overall customer satisfaction.
Furthermore, integrated POS systems empower retailers to gather valuable customer data. This information can be used to personalize the shopping experience, provide targeted promotions, and gain a deeper insight of customer preferences.
